What is the making a digital signature in word
A digital signature in Word is an electronic method of signing documents that provides authenticity and integrity. It allows users to verify the identity of the signer and ensure that the document has not been altered after signing. This method is particularly useful for contracts, agreements, and other formal documents where a signature is required. By using digital signatures, individuals and businesses can streamline their workflows, reduce paper usage, and enhance security.
How to use the making a digital signature in word
To use a digital signature in Word, users can follow these steps:
- Open the document in Microsoft Word.
- Navigate to the "Insert" tab and select "Text" to find the "Signature List" option.
- Choose "Microsoft Office Signature Line" to insert a signature line.
- Fill in the necessary details, such as the signer's name and title.
- Once the signature line is added, right-click on it to sign the document digitally.
- Follow the prompts to create or insert your digital signature.
This process allows users to create a legally binding signature that can be easily verified.

Legal use of the making a digital signature in word
Digital signatures in Word are legally recognized under the Electronic Signatures in Global and National Commerce (ESIGN) Act and the Uniform Electronic Transactions Act (UETA) in the United States. These laws establish that electronic signatures hold the same legal weight as traditional handwritten signatures, provided that both parties agree to use electronic methods. It is essential for users to understand the legal implications of digital signatures, ensuring compliance with relevant regulations.
